Who Makes Minute Maid Lemonade?

Minute Maid lemonade is produced by The Coca-Cola Company, which is a giant in the beverage industry. Established in the late 19th century, The Coca-Cola Company has grown into a global powerhouse. It’s fascinating to think that Minute Maid, known for its refreshing juice products, has roots that trace back to 1945 when a company called Florida Foods launched it. Fast forward a few decades, and Coca-Cola acquired Minute Maid in 1960. Since that time, it has become one of the company’s flagship brands, offering a variety of fruit juices and drinks, with lemonade being a standout favorite among consumers.

The Manufacturing Process

Producing Minute Maid lemonade involves a meticulous manufacturing process aimed at preserving the zesty goodness of lemons while ensuring a refreshing flavor that consumers have come to love. It begins with selecting the highest quality lemons, which are sourced from trusted suppliers. The focus on quality is paramount, as it directly impacts the taste and freshness of the final product. Once the lemons are harvested, they undergo rigorous sorting and washing before being juiced. The extracted juice is then blended with water and sweeteners, creating that signature taste people recognize. The mixture is pasteurized to eliminate any potential pathogens and to extend shelf life, allowing you to enjoy that lemonade straight from the bottle.

Ingredient Transparency

When you crack open a bottle of Minute Maid lemonade, you’ll notice how the ingredients list isn’t overly complicated, which is a comforting thought. Typically, it is comprised of water, sugar, lemon juice from concentrate, and preservatives. The focus on transparency in ingredients aligns with a larger trend within the food and beverage industries, where consumers are seeking to understand what they are putting into their bodies. Coca-Cola aims to cater to these desires by providing drinks that not only taste great but also offer a reliable ingredient profile that consumers can trust. Product Variations

Beyond the classic lemonade, Minute Maid has expanded its product range to include a variety of flavors and formulations. Options like lemonade with raspberry or other fruit blends cater to diverse palates, giving consumers plenty of choices when it comes to their lemonade fix. There are also lower-calorie and zero-sugar versions available, appealing to health-conscious individuals who still want a taste of that quintessential lemonade flavor without the added calories.
